A generic phase boundary of gapless surfaces in a symmetry-protected state shall be a co-dimension one manifold in an interaction parameter space of dimension $D_p$ (where $p$ refers to the parameter space) where the value of $D_p$ further depends on bulk topologies. In the context of fermionic topological insulators that we focus on, $D_p$ depends on the number of half-Dirac cones $\\mathcal{N}$.
